Tomograph for 48 million

There is a whole network of outpatient cancer care centers in the Volgograd Region, which is constantly growing. Last year, almost 69,000 people were diagnosed and treated there.

Among them, according to the regional health department, 10.7 thousand people underwent examination by oncologists for the first time. Doctors discovered 2641 malignant neoplasms, including 1662 at the earliest stages. The detection of symptoms increased from 2-3 to 12 percent.

More than 3,000 patients were treated in day hospitals at the place of residence. Previously, for this I had to go to the regional oncology center. Most of the people are, of course, Volgograd polyclinics. But even in the districts of the region, the coverage is serious.

“Previously, people had to go to Volgograd for a thorough examination. Now we have all the necessary equipment,” says Viktor Bessolov, head physician of the Kalachevsky Central District Hospital. “The equipment is quite expensive, one CT scanner costs 48 million rubles.” The network of outpatient cancer care centers will expand.

Minimum injuries

In the Republic of Crimea, six years ago, the incidence of oncology was higher than in Russia as a whole. According to this indicator, the republic fell into the top 10 regions of the country. Since 2019, the situation on the peninsula has improved significantly thanks to the implementation of the regional project "Fight against cancer" of the national project "Health".

Early detection of cancer has increased to 56.1 percent, while mortality has decreased by almost 5 percent (from 2017 to 2020).

Over the past three years, several dozen units of new equipment have been received, said the deputy head physician of the Crimean Republican Oncological Clinical Dispensary named after V.I. Efetov Sergey Morozov. The branch of the oncological dispensary in Kerch also received new equipment. “In the future, we can also accept patients from Taman, since it is closer for them to get here than to Anapa or Krasnodar,” Sergey Morozov notes.

Importantly, the oncology dispensary now has expert-class equipment that makes it possible to detect malignant tumors of the digestive and respiratory systems at an early stage and to determine the depth of their damage. Previously, there was no such equipment in Crimea not only in state institutions, but also in private clinics.

The capabilities of the children's oncological service have also increased significantly. Every year in the Crimea about 60 children get cancer on average, which corresponds to the average incidence in Russia. Little patients are treated at the Department of Pediatric Oncology and Hematology of the Republican Children's Clinical Hospital.

Yulia Belkina, chief freelance pediatric specialist oncologist-hematologist of the Ministry of Health of Crimea, said that with the introduction of modern, high-tech methods, most patients can be completely cured. A child with a suspected malignant neoplasm receives a complete examination during the first two days. A CT scanner works around the clock here, which allows to reduce radiation exposure by almost half.

There is also a new endoscopic equipment that allows diagnostics with biopsy taking in patients of any age, including newborns. There is equipment for endoscopic surgery, which makes it possible to remove the tumor, biopsy with minimal trauma. Allows a small patient to start chemotherapy no later than five days after surgery.

A cancer center to be opened in the village

At the end of January, the sixth outpatient cancer care center in the region was opened in Samara on the basis of city hospital No. 6. Here, 280,000 people will be able to undergo a full-fledged examination free of charge.

Thanks to the well-earned center, people now go through all the clarifying diagnostics in one place in a short time, which sometimes saves their lives. Doctors, if necessary, record patients in the regional cancer center. All equipment is connected to a single digital system. Therefore, the centers quickly transmit data to patients. Samarans no longer need to go and make an appointment themselves.According to Andrey Orlov, the head physician of the Samara Regional Clinical Oncology Center, the work of the center not only increases the availability of high-quality diagnostics, but also relieves the burden on polyclinics. Cancer care centers received more than 38,000 patients in 2021. Thanks to them, the region managed to increase the indicator of early detection of oncological diseases: today it is higher than the average Russian level.

Minister of Health of the region Armen Benyan said that by 2024 there will be 12 such centers in the region. Among them - and in Kinel-Cherkassy, ​​one of the largest villages in Russia.

In Russia, thanks to the implementation of the national project "Healthcare", 354 regional centers for outpatient oncological care have already been opened. Of these, more than 70 - last year.
